We discuss the problems of applying Maximum Likelihood methods to the CMB and how one can make it both efficient and optimal. The solution is a generalised eigenvalue problem that allows virtually no loss of information about the parameter being estimated, but can allow a substantial compression of the data set. We discuss the more difficult question of simultaneous estimation of many parameters, and propose solutions. A much fuller account of most of this work is available (Tegmark, Taylor & Heavens 1997)
